Arteris, Inc., a leading provider of semiconductor technology for accelerating innovation in the AI era, announced on July 21, 2026, that Speedata, developer of the purpose-built Analytics Processing Unit (APU), has deployed Arteris FlexNoC technology in its Callisto processor. The Speedata APU runs Apache Spark SQL, AI Data Preparation, Agentic Analytics, and batch ETL workloads natively in silicon, delivering faster performance and lower total cost of ownership.

Organizations increasingly rely on large-scale analytics to extract insights from growing volumes of structured and unstructured data. As these workloads expand, system performance is often limited by the ability to move data efficiently throughout the system. Arteris FlexNoC provides the on-chip interconnect that connects compute, memory, and I/O across the design, delivering the bandwidth and scalability these workloads demand.

Rafi Shalom, CTO, Chief Architect and Co-founder of Speedata, stated: "AI inference is transforming every technology stack and industry at speed and scale, with real-time data analytics, accelerated by Speedata APU, as the catalyst. Arteris FlexNoC has been an important enabling technology across both Callisto and our next-generation Andromeda APU, giving our engineering teams the flexibility to focus on innovation in accelerated data analytics while relying on a proven interconnect foundation."

Charles Janac, President and CEO of Arteris, added: "Across all types of AI computing and data analytics infrastructure, moving high-performance data efficiently, safely, and securely has become just as important as processing it. As organizations work to extract value from ever-larger datasets, semiconductor innovation increasingly depends on system architectures capable of delivering efficient communication between compute resources. Speedata has developed an innovative approach to data analytics acceleration, and we're pleased our technology is helping enable that vision."

Speedata's Analytics Processing Unit delivers up to 100 times faster performance and 90 percent lower total cost of ownership compared to general-purpose compute, with zero code changes required. In one enterprise AI data preprocessing deployment, that efficiency allowed customers to replace 37 servers with just 3. The APU executes Spark operations natively in silicon rather than memory and integrates directly into existing data pipelines, accelerating the most demanding analytics and AI data layer workloads at scale.
